Role Summary

The Senior Fixed Asset Accountant is responsible for developing, communicating and applying accounting principles and procedures related to fixed assets accounting. The Senior Fixed Asset Accountant is responsible for ensuring the Company consistently accounts for all fixed assets in compliance with US GAAP and prepares accurate and timely financial reports.

Responsibilities
  • Manage and Control the Fixed Asset System and Process
  • Records fixed asset additions and retirements in the fixed assets system by creating and supervising a system of procedures, forms and controls.
  • Ensure depreciation, disposals, retirements, and transfers are properly captured and calculated in the Fixed Asset System
  • Manage the fixed asset tagging process and complete period fixed asset audits
  • Assists in formulating accounting policy and procedures involved in the tracking of job costs and maintenance of property, plant, and equipment records.
  • Reconciles all fixed assets related balance sheet accounts.
  • Assists in reviewing, interpreting, and correcting all information in the fixed asset and construction work in progress system.
  • Works with Project Managers to resolve questions related to job/project costs.
  • Track Company's fixed asset spending relative to its capital budget and management authorization
  • Complete and submit property tax returns in conjunction with Director of Tax
  • Performs research, journal entries, and fixed asset entries, as needed, including asset impairment
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field
  • 3+ years of experience in fixed assets accounting
  • Experience with fixed asset accounting software (Microsoft Dynamics specifically is a plus)
  • Experience with depreciation methodologies, asset lifecycle management, and knowledge of US GAAP accounting principles
  • Experience working with internal and external auditors
  • Strong knowledge of and prior experience with fixed asset accounting principles, including asset capitalization policies, depreciation methods (straight-line, declining balance, etc.), disposals, transfers, and impairment testing
  • Proficiency in accounting software (Microsoft Dynamics specifically is a plus)
  • Advanced skills in Excel, including the ability to work with complex formulas, pivot tables, and data analysis
  • Familiarity with internal controls and processes around asset management and accounting
  • Understanding of tax implications related to fixed assets and depreciation
  • Financial reporting expertise, with the ability to prepare detailed reports for internal and external stakeholders.
